President Jacob Zuma on Tuesday congratulated President-elect Adama Barrow on his victory in the elections of the West African Republic of The Gambia.

The elections took place on December 1.

Zuma conveyed his best wishes to Barrow and committed to working closely with him to strengthen bilateral relations between South Africa and The Gambia.

Zuma also commended outgoing President Yahyah Jammeh for graciously conceding defeat.

Furthermore, Zuma also commended the people of The Gambia for conducting peaceful and democratic elections.

Zuma stated that the “peaceful and democratic manner under which these elections were conducted signified yet another positive step towards deepening democracy on the African continent”.
